* [PATCH v3] scsi: aacraid: cleanup warning cast-function-type
2020-03-09 9:23 ` John Garry
@ 2020-03-09 15:53 ` Phong Tran
2020-03-09 16:17 ` Kees Cook
2020-03-11 2:36 ` Martin K. Petersen
0 siblings, 2 replies; 9+ messages in thread
From: Phong Tran @ 2020-03-09 15:53 UTC (permalink / raw)
To: john.garry
Cc: aacraid, bvanassche, jejb, keescook, linux-kernel, linux-scsi,
martin.petersen, tranmanphong
Make the aacraid driver -Wcast-function-type clean
Report by: https://github.com/KSPP/linux/issues/20
drivers/scsi/aacraid/aachba.c:813:23:
warning: cast between incompatible function types from
'int (*)(struct scsi_cmnd *)' to 'void (*)(struct scsi_cmnd *)'
[-Wcast-function-type]
Reviewed-by: Bart van Assche <bvanassche@acm.org>
Signed-off-by: Phong Tran <tranmanphong@gmail.com>
---
drivers/scsi/aacraid/aachba.c | 7 ++++++-
1 file changed, 6 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/drivers/scsi/aacraid/aachba.c b/drivers/scsi/aacraid/aachba.c
index 33dbc051bff9..ebfb42af67f5 100644
--- a/drivers/scsi/aacraid/aachba.c
+++ b/drivers/scsi/aacraid/aachba.c
@@ -798,6 +798,11 @@ static int aac_probe_container_callback1(struct scsi_cmnd * scsicmd)
return 0;
}
+static void aac_probe_container_scsi_done(struct scsi_cmnd *scsi_cmnd)
+{
+ aac_probe_container_callback1(scsi_cmnd);
+}
+
int aac_probe_container(struct aac_dev *dev, int cid)
{
struct scsi_cmnd *scsicmd = kmalloc(sizeof(*scsicmd), GFP_KERNEL);
@@ -810,7 +815,7 @@ int aac_probe_container(struct aac_dev *dev, int cid)
return -ENOMEM;
}
scsicmd->list.next = NULL;
- scsicmd->scsi_done = (void (*)(struct scsi_cmnd*))aac_probe_container_callback1;
+ scsicmd->scsi_done = aac_probe_container_scsi_done;
scsicmd->device = scsidev;
scsidev->sdev_state = 0;
--
2.20.1
